Abstract
Although the application of solid phase techniques has simplified vitamin D metabolite extraction, care in the use of these cartridges needs to be exercised. It would appear from the results of this study that high pH values or the effect of organic solvents on plastic cartridges or both can be detrimental to analytical results.
